The Eco-Endurance Challenge 2009 will be an exciting and challenging
eco-adventure hosted just outside Halifax, Nova Scotia. The E2C will
be physically and mentally
demanding with an event area of more than 200 km2 of thick forests,
extremely wet bogs, fast flowing streams and miles of backwoods trails
and cart tacks. It will challenge your navigational abilities as well
as endurance in the backcountry of Eastern Canada. This
fundraising event promises to be equally fun and challenging for the
seasoned adventure racer or the first time participant.
The E2C is a hybrid of classical orienteering, ultra-distance running
and the navigational training practices of Search and Rescue Emergency
Responders. It is commonly referred to as a
ROGAINE. Good physical conditioning is necessary to push one through
the tough terrain, but accurate navigation skills are key to finding
controls and minimizing the distance traveled. The 24 hour challenge is mentally
exhausting as team members must always be aware of their surroundings
and their place on the map. Teams of two or more have a fixed time (8
or 24 hours) to visit as many of the 60 checkpoints as possible. The winners of
the event is the team that visits the most points within the specified
time, or who are the fastest to return to the start after visiting all
the markers on the course.
All profits from the Eco-Endurance Challenge are used to support the
life-saving activities of Halifax Regional Search and Rescue and
provide assistance to the Orienteering Association of Nova Scotia.
Revenues are used to support:
- Search and Rescue Operations
- Children's Hug-A-Tree Program
- Training and Educational Programs
- Medical Equipment and Supplies
- Capital Asset Purchases
